Toyota Glanza Interiors Spied — Exactly The Same As The Maruti Baleno
The Toyota Glanza, a rebadged version of the Maruti Baleno is expected to launch in the Indian market sometime soon. Ahead of its launch in the Indian market, the Toyota Glanza interiors have been spied for the first time.
The Toyota Glanza interior spy pics from Rushlane, confirm that the cabin of the upcoming hatchback will be exactly similar to the Maruti Baleno with little to no changes made. The Toyota Glanza features the same interiors as the Baleno, apart from the new 'Toyota' badging on the steering wheel.
The interior of the Toyota Glanza is identical to the Maruti Baleno; this includes the quality and finish of the cabin as well. The Toyota Glanza will also receive the same features as seen on the Baleno, including the Smart Studio infotainment system, with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. However, instead of the Maruti Suzuki logo, the infotainment will greet passengers with the Toyota logo instead.
The exteriors of the Toyota Glanza, leaked previously also showcases the same design and style. However, Toyota did slightly tweak the front grille to match their design language.
Toyota will offer the Glanza in just two variants, equivalent to the top-spec trims of the Baleno: Zeta and Alpha. The Glanza hatchback will also feature the same engine and specifications as on the Baleno. This includes a 1.2-litre BS-VI compliant petrol engine producing 83bhp and 124Nm of torque, mated to either a five-speed manual or CVT gearbox.
Features on the Toyota Glanza will also be carried forward from Maruti Suzuki's premium hatchback offering. This includes LED automatic headlamps, LED DRLs, reverse parking sensors, ABS with EBD, driver and passenger airbags, seat-belt reminders and high-speed warning system among others.
What does differentiate the Toyota Glanza from the Maruti Suzuki Baleno is the warranty. Toyota is offering the Glanza with a three-year/1 lakh kilometre warranty. Toyota will also offer the extended 5-year warranty package for the Glanza as well.
The Toyota Glanza will be manufactured at the Suzuki plant in Gujarat. This is the same plant which manufactures the Baleno and supplies it to Maruti Suzuki as well.
Thoughts On The Toyota Glanza Interiors
The Toyota Glanza, which is essentially a rebadged Baleno hatchback is expected to launch in the first week of June. It will be priced slightly higher than the Baleno and will rival the same cars in the segment. This includes the Hyundai i20 Elite and the Honda Jazz.
